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7507867 3858967 254 1491459
084360 2733885 2684229087
084360 2733885 2684229087
15688689410 0465115128 445447 212
All about undefined
Interested in learning more?
084360 2733885 2684229087
15688689410 0465115128 445447 212
See more
7127 120 091
8797 12812 227 90157
See more
3780187875 1085
93 3411427 25
See more